template<class GridGeometry, class Scalar>
class Dumux::TracerSpatialParams< GridGeometry, Scalar >
Definition of the spatial parameters for the tracer problem.
|
| | TracerSpatialParams (std::shared_ptr< const GridGeometry > gridGeometry, const std::vector< std::vector< Scalar > > &volumeFluxes, const std::string ¶mGroup="") |
| |
| Scalar | porosityAtPos (const GlobalPosition &globalPos) const |
| | Defines the porosity \(\mathrm{[-]}\). More...
|
| |
| Scalar | fluidDensity (const Element &element, const SubControlVolume &scv) const |
| |
| Scalar | fluidMolarMass (const Element &element, const SubControlVolume &scv) const |
| | Fluid molar mass. More...
|
| |
| Scalar | fluidMolarMass (const GlobalPosition &globalPos) const |
| |
| template<class ElementVolumeVariables > |
| Scalar | volumeFlux (const Element &element, const FVElementGeometry &fvGeometry, const ElementVolumeVariables &elemVolVars, const SubControlVolumeFace &scvf) const |
| | Velocity field. More...
|
| |
| const GlobalPosition & | gravity (const GlobalPosition &pos) const |
| | Returns the acceleration due to gravity \(\mathrm{[m/s^2]}\). More...
|
| |
| Scalar | harmonicMean (const Scalar T1, const Scalar T2, const GlobalPosition &normal) const |
| | Harmonic average of a discontinuous scalar field at discontinuity interface (for compatibility reasons with the function below) More...
|
| |
| DimWorldMatrix | harmonicMean (const DimWorldMatrix &T1, const DimWorldMatrix &T2, const GlobalPosition &normal) const |
| | Harmonic average of a discontinuous tensorial field at discontinuity interface. More...
|
| |
| decltype(auto) | permeability (const Element &element, const SubControlVolume &scv, const ElementSolution &elemSol) const |
| | Function for defining the (intrinsic) permeability \([m^2]\). More...
|
| |
| Scalar | porosity (const Element &element, const SubControlVolume &scv, const ElementSolution &elemSol) const |
| | Function for defining the porosity. That is possibly solution dependent. More...
|
| |
| Scalar | inertVolumeFraction (const Element &element, const SubControlVolume &scv, const ElementSolution &elemSol, int compIdx) const |
| | Function for defining the solid volume fraction. That is possibly solution dependent. More...
|
| |
| Scalar | inertVolumeFraction (const Element &element, const SubControlVolume &scv, const ElementSolution &elemSol, int compIdx) const |
| |
| Scalar | inertVolumeFraction (const Element &element, const SubControlVolume &scv, const ElementSolution &elemSol, int compIdx) const |
| |
| Scalar | beaversJosephCoeffAtPos (const GlobalPosition &globalPos) const |
| | Function for defining the Beavers-Joseph coefficient for multidomain problems \(\mathrm{[-]}\). More...
|
| |
| Scalar | forchCoeff (const SubControlVolumeFace &scvf) const |
| | Apply the Forchheimer coefficient for inertial forces calculation. More...
|
| |
| const GridGeometry & | fvGridGeometry () const |
| | The finite volume grid geometry. More...
|
| |
| const GridGeometry & | gridGeometry () const |
| | The finite volume grid geometry. More...
|
| |
Returns the acceleration due to gravity \(\mathrm{[m/s^2]}\).
The default behaviour is a constant gravity vector; if the Problem.EnableGravity parameter is true, \(\boldsymbol{g} = ( 0,\dots,\ -9.81)^T \), else \(\boldsymbol{g} = ( 0,\dots, 0)^T \).
- Parameters
-
| pos | the spatial position at which to evaulate the gravity vector |